In 2005 a green
chemistry conference was held at UMass Dartmouth, and featured speakers from
the U.S. EPA, the American Chemical Society and industry leaders in green
chemistry. The conference presented information about national efforts to
promote green chemistry, and will provide technical sessions that showcase
applications of green chemistry in the textile, coating, plastic,
pharmaceutical and nanotechnology sectors.
